Clinical Trial Summary

Orthopedic surgeries are considered to be discomfortable and the sense of fear and anxiety of patients who already have preoperative anxiety may be aggravated by intraoperative stimulation, which may contribute to postoperative complications. Previous studies have found that high anxiety predicts increased sedative requirements. Therefore, the investigators explored the relationship between anxiety and intraoperative butorphanol requirements and the investigators evaluated the specific sedative requirement which can keep satisfactory sedative state for patients by preoperative anxiety score


Clinical Trial Description

A total of one hundred and eighteen patients who were to undergoing lower limb orthopedic procedures with spinal anesthesia were selected,the Amsterdam preoperative anxiety and information scale was used to evaluated the degree of preoperative anxiety one day before the surgery. Patients in preoperative anxiety group were randomly allocated to two groups: butorphanol group (Group A) and physiological saline group (Group B); Patients in non-preoperative anxiety group were also randomly allocated to two groups: butorphanol group (Group C) and physiological saline group (Group D). In Group A and Group C, patients received an intravenous loading dose of 15ug/kg butorphanol 5 min before starting the surgery, then followed by infusion of 7.5ug/kg/h butorphanol and stopped infusion until the Ramsay sedation score reached 4 points, Group B and Group D received an infusion of the same volume of physiological saline. The sedation scores were recorded 10 min after getting into the operation room and 5, 10, 15, 30min after infusion of butorphanol or physiological saline. The duration when Ramsay sedation score reached 4 points in Group A and C, adverse events and post-operative visual analgesia scale scores were also recorded and compared. ;
